Respondents Prayer: Writ Petition filed under Article 226 of the Constitution of India to issue a Writ of Mandamus, to direct the first and second respondent to direct the third respondent not to interfere with the petitioner's right to privacy by way of visiting his house and consequently direct the first respondent to take appropriate action against the third respondent in accordance with law considering his representation dated 07.06.2018.

For Petitioner : Mr.S.Karthick Subramanian For R1 & R2 : Mr.K.Suyambulinga Bharathi, Government Advocate(Crl.side)

ORDER

This Writ Petition has been filed to direct the first and second respondent to direct the third respondent not to interfere with the petitioner's right to privacy by way of visiting his house and consequently direct the first respondent to take appropriate action against the third respondent in accordance with law considering his representation dated 07.06.2018. 2.The learned Government Advocate (Crl.side) appearing for the first and second respondents submitted that now the third respondent transferred to some other Police Station. He further submitted that https://hcservices.ecourts.gov.in/hcservices/ 1/2

W.P.(MD)No.14547 of 2018 the petitioner herein is a history-sheet rowdy and as against him so many cases registered in various Police Station. 3.In view of the above submission, the prayer sought for by the petitioner cannot be granted and this petition is devoid of merits. Accordingly, this Writ Petition is dismissed. No costs.
